Coder Social home page Coder Social logo

stmicroelectronics / x-cube-ispu Goto Github PK

View Code? Open in Web Editor NEW
2.0 9.0 3.0 315.09 MB

The X-CUBE-ISPU expansion software package for STM32Cube runs on the STM32. It includes drivers that recognize the sensors and collect temperature, humidity, pressure, motion, and ISPU data.

Home Page: https://www.st.com/en/embedded-software/x-cube-ispu.html

License: Other

HTML 1.56% CSS 0.81% C 94.07% Assembly 3.54% Batchfile 0.01% Makefile 0.02%
mems stm32 x-cube ispu

x-cube-ispu's Introduction

X-CUBE-ISPU Firmware Package

latest tag

The X-CUBE-ISPU is an expansion software package for STM32Cube. This software is gathering Temperature, Humidity, Pressure and Motion sensor drivers for the HTS221, LPS22HH, LIS2MDL, IIS2MDC, ISM330IS, LSM6DSO16IS devices, running on STM32. It is built on top of STM32Cube software technology that ease portability across different STM32 microcontrollers.

X-CUBE-ISPU software features:

  • Complete software to build applications using the following sensors:

    • temperature and humidity sensors: HTS221 for X-NUCLEO-IKS01A3
    • pressure sensor: LPS22HH for XNUCLEO-IKS01A3
    • motion sensors: ISM330IS and LSM6DSO16IS for DIL24 adapter board, IIS2MDC for X-NUCLEO-IKS02A1
  • Several examples of json/ucf pair of files in Ispu folder to show the innovative hardware/software features of ISPU sensors

  • Sample applications to upload json/ucf pair of files to ISPU device and transmit real time ISPU, inertial and environmental sensors data to a PC

  • Sample applications to use library generated from NEAI Studio and send data to a PC terminal application

  • Compatible with the Unicleo-GUI graphical user interface to display sensors data and configure outputs

  • Sample implementation available on X-NUCLEO-IKS01A3 or X-NUCLEO-IKS02A1 expansion boards connected to a NUCLEO-F401RE or NUCLEO-L476RG development board with ISPU device in DIL24 adapter board and on CUSTOM boards with ISPU sensor only

  • Easy portability across different MCU families, thanks to STM32Cube architecture and STM32CubeMX tool

  • Free, user-friendly license terms

The X-CUBE-ISPU package contents

Here is the list of references to user documents:

x-cube-ispu's People

Contributors

mgrella avatar petrsterbast avatar stmicroelectronics-github avatar

Stargazers

 avatar  avatar

Watchers

 av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    ๐Ÿ––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. ๐Ÿ“Š๐Ÿ“ˆ๐ŸŽ‰

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google โค๏ธ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.